night sweats and chest xray

finally managed to see my doctor yesterday about night sweats i've been having for a few months. she wants a urine sample, fasting blood tests and a chest xray - all of which are being sorted out tomorrow. Should i be worried about what they may be looking for? i'm a bit concerned as I'd assumed she would suggest i was having early menopause or something. i'm 37 and smoke (although this scare has kick-started me into an effort to give up!) x

It simply sounds as if she's trying to 'cover all the bases' (to use a horrid American term!).

Excessive sweating can be linked to (among other things) leukaemia or HIV (hence the blood and urine tests) or to tuberculosis (hence the X-ray). But it's probably still far more likely to be the start of the menopause.
